All parents and staff are automatically members of our school’s PTA, The Friends of Great Binfields (FOGB). The committee is re-elected each year at the Annual General Meeting in September. Any parent or carer can join the committee so do come along to our AGM and join us.
FOGB are very active in raising money for the school. We aim to fund projects that benefit every child and enrich their learning and wellbeing. Have a look below at some of our achievements over the last few years. We run lots of events throughout the year, including the children’s Christmas fair, a Christmas gift fair, a summer BBQ, quiz nights, school discos and cake and ice cream sales. Match funding
Match funding is another way you can help us. FOGB is a registered charity and as such, some companies and employers will match fund money raised at a charity event you helped with. Match funding has been an incredible boost to our fundraising efforts, so please check if you can help in this way. A list of companies who have match funding policies can be found below.
